Your search for a "dermatologist near me for skin" should focus on finding a board-certified professional. Board certification ensures the physician has undergone rigorous training specifically in dermatology. This expertise is crucial for accurately diagnosing the wide range of conditions common in our area, including sun damage, acne exacerbated by humidity, fungal infections, and eczema. A local dermatologist will also understand the seasonal shifts we experience, providing tailored advice that works for Lufkin lifestyles, whether you work outdoors in the timber industry or enjoy weekend gardening.

Establishing care with a dermatologist in Lufkin is a proactive step, not just a reactive one. Schedule an annual skin check, a vital preventative measure for early detection of skin cancer. Before your appointment, take note of any new or changing moles, dry patches, or spots that itch or bleed. Be prepared to discuss your family history, your work and hobby routines, and the skincare products you use. Your local dermatologist will provide you with a personalized plan, which will almost certainly include a recommendation for a broad-spectrum sunscreen to use daily, a key habit for protecting your skin year-round in our East Texas climate.
